To grow saffron at home, you will need to buy some crocus sativus (saffron crocus) corms or bulbs, the more you have, the more saffron you will be able to harvest. Tuck individual corms into low groundcover (which might conceal them from squirrels and chipmunks) or give saffron crocuses their own garden bed. Saffron plants need at least 8 hours of sun each day, so place them near a window that gets plenty of direct light. Here are some tips to help you grow saffron at home.
